The term ‘Medial’ refers to describing something towards or in the mid line of the body. In anatomical diagrams the midline would be a line drawn down the centre of the head down to between the legs and feet. For example the Medial ligament in the knee joint is on the inside of the joint as it is near the middle of the body.
The term ‘Distal’ refers to parts furthest away from the centre of the body. For example hands would be distal from the body when abducted from the body.
